Abstract

The utility model discloses an electronic device compatible with infrared control, which comprises a circuit board, and a control circuit, a light distance circuit and an infrared lamp are integrated on the circuit board. The light distance circuit is connected with the control circuit and the infrared lamp; when the control circuit detects that the infrared key icon is pressed, the light distance circuit is controlled to start an infrared mode; the light distance circuit controls the infrared lamp to emit an infrared signal; the control circuit controls the light distance circuit to start a light distance sensing mode after detecting that the infrared key icon is loosened, and the light distance circuit stops supplying power to the infrared lamp. According to the light distance circuit, on the basis that an existing light distance sensing mode is reserved, the infrared lamp control function is added, compatibility of the infrared emission function and the light distance sensing function is achieved, a special infrared emission drive circuit does not need to be arranged, and cost and occupied space on a circuit board are saved.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to electronic technical field especially is a kind of electronic equipment compatible with infrared control. BACKGROUND

[0002] In existing smart phone, infrared emission function is paid more and more attention, this function can replace remote controller, just a mobile phone can easily operate household appliance, bring more convenience for life.But the infrared emission function designed at present generally adopts independent circuit.The drive circuit design for infrared emission function in smart phone is as shown in Figure 1 When IR_TX signal is low level, NMOS tube Q is cut off, at this time, infrared tube LED is closed;IR_TX signal is high level, NMOS tube Q is turned on, at this time, infrared tube LED is opened light.The drive circuit needs the interface of special purpose that main control chip (such as SOC chip) leads to output IR_TX signal, this interface needs to support PWM waveform output function;The drive circuit needs to set the NMOS tube of large volume, set resistance and capacitance for current-limiting protection;Increase the cost of drive circuit and the space occupation on circuit board.Moreover, the current-limiting of resistance leads to the current of passing through infrared tube LED fixed, so as to adjust the distance of infrared emission.

[0017] Please refer to Figure 2 The utility model provides a kind of electronic equipment compatible with infrared control including a circuit board, the control circuit 10, optical distance circuit 20 and infrared lamp L are integrated on the circuit board;The optical distance circuit 20 is connected control circuit 10 and infrared lamp L.The control circuit 10 detects the I2C signal output when infrared key icon is pressed to control optical distance circuit 20 to start infrared mode;Optical distance circuit 20 controls infrared lamp L to emit infrared signal.Control circuit 10 detects after infrared key icon is released, control optical distance circuit 20 to start optical distance sensing mode, optical distance circuit 20 stops to infrared lamp L power supply, also will not emit infrared signal.Optical distance circuit 20 has increased infrared lamp L control function on the basis of reserving existing optical distance sensing mode, realizes the compatibility of infrared emission and optical distance sensing function, need not to set the drive circuit of special infrared emission, saves cost and space occupation on the circuit board.

[0018] In the embodiment, the control circuit 10 is the existing SOC chip (preferably model is MTK mobile phone platform chip MT6835) and its peripheral circuit composition, it has infrared control function (detects the drive signal output when infrared key icon is pressed to start infrared emission function) and optical distance sensing function.The improvement of the embodiment is, cancel the existing drive circuit (also need not to output IR_TX signal from the interface of control chip special), utilize existing optical distance circuit to improve, so that SOC chip realizes the compatibility of infrared emission and optical distance sensing function by controlling the mode switching of optical distance circuit.SOC chip and its peripheral circuit are not described here.

[0019] Please continue to refer to Figure 2 The optical distance circuit 20 includes optical distance sensing sensor U, the SCL foot, SDA foot and INTN foot of optical distance sensing sensor U are connected control circuit 10 (specifically SCL foot, SDA foot, INTN foot and the special communication protocol serial clock line foot, serial data line foot, interrupt pin of SOC chip one-to-one connection);The VDD foot of optical distance sensing sensor U is connected second power end VIO18_PMU, the LEDA foot of optical distance sensing sensor U is connected the anode of infrared lamp L and first power end VIO28_PMU, the LEDK foot of optical distance sensing sensor U is connected the cathode of infrared lamp L, the GND foot of optical distance sensing sensor U is grounded.

[0020] The light distance sensor U is also called ambient light sensor, and its model is preferably LS9801 of LIFELABS. The light distance sensor U switches the infrared emission and the light distance sensing function according to the I2C signal (SCL1 signal and SDA1 signal) and the enable signal EINT_ALSPS output by the control circuit 10. The specific working principle is as follows:

[0021] Under normal circumstances, the SOC chip outputs the enable signal EINT_ALSPS in high level to control the light distance sensor U to enter the enabled state. The light distance sensor U enables the light distance sensing function according to the data (corresponding to the pulse waveform) of the SCL1 signal and the SDA1 signal. At this time, the LEDK pin of the light distance sensor U is in high impedance state, and the negative electrode of the infrared lamp L is not grounded, so the infrared signal cannot be emitted.

[0022] When the SOC chip detects that the infrared key icon is pressed, it is identified that the infrared needs to be emitted. The SOC chip changes the data content of the SCL1 signal and the SDA1 signal. The light distance sensor U recognizes and disables the light distance sensing function, and switches to the infrared mode, and pulls the LEDK pin of the light distance sensor U to the ground. At this time, the positive and negative electrodes of the infrared lamp L form a current loop, and the infrared lamp L emits light.

[0023] When the SOC chip detects that the infrared key icon is released, it is identified that the infrared emission is paused. At this time, the SOC chip restores the data content of the SCL1 signal and the SDA1 signal. The light distance sensor U recognizes and restores the light distance sensing function.

[0024] The data of the SCL1 signal and the SDA1 signal output by the SOC chip when the infrared key icon is pressed is used to execute the infrared emission control. When the infrared key icon is released, the SOC chip outputs the data of the SCL1 signal and the SDA1 signal according to the existing setting, which is used to execute the light distance sensing function. The existing light distance sensor is fully utilized to be compatible with the infrared emission function, and there is no need to additionally set the existing infrared emission driving circuit. According to the different data of the I2C signal, the automatic switching between the infrared emission and the light distance sensing function can be realized.

[0025] Preferably, considering the case that the controlled object is far away and the infrared device is not responsive due to low emission power, the current flowing through the infrared lamp L is increased to improve the emission power. In the specific implementation, the SOC chip can detect that the infrared key icon is pressed, and the light distance sensing sensor U adjusts the current to 10 mA according to the output of the I2C signal control. The SOC chip detects that the infrared key icon is pressed for more than a first preset time, and the controlled object reacts slowly, indicating that the distance is far away. Then, the light distance sensing sensor U automatically increases the current to 20 mA according to the second data according to the output of the I2C signal control. The current of 20 mA can ensure that the infrared lamp L controls the infrared device within a distance of 8-10 meters.

[0026] Preferably, the light distance circuit 20 further comprises a first capacitor C1, one end of the first capacitor C1 is connected to the positive electrode of the infrared lamp L and the first power supply end VIO28_PMU, and the other end of the first capacitor C1 is grounded. The first capacitor C1 is a filter capacitor for filtering the power supply voltage of the infrared lamp L, so that it is more stable when lit and does not flicker.

[0027] Preferably, the light distance circuit 20 further comprises a first resistor R1 and a second capacitor C2, one end of the first resistor R1 is connected to one end of the second capacitor C2 and the VDD pin of the light distance sensing sensor U, the other end of the first resistor R1 is connected to the second power supply end VIO18_PMU, and the other end of the second capacitor C2 is grounded. The first resistor R1 and the second capacitor C2 constitute an RC filter for filtering the power supply voltage of the light distance sensing sensor U, so that the light distance sensing sensor U works more stably.

[0028] Preferably, the light distance circuit 20 further comprises a first anti-static diode D1, a second anti-static diode D2, and a third anti-static diode D3; one end of the first anti-static diode D1 is connected to the SCL pin of the light distance sensing sensor U, one end of the second anti-static diode D2 is connected to the SDA pin of the light distance sensing sensor U, and one end of the third anti-static diode D3 is connected to the INTN pin of the light distance sensing sensor U; the other end of the first anti-static diode D1 is connected to the other end of the second anti-static diode D2, the other end of the third anti-static diode D3, and the ground. The D1-D3 are used for static protection.

[0029] In summary, the electronic device compatible with infrared control, through detecting whether the infrared key icon is pressed down to output corresponding data I2C signal, the optical distance sensor automatically switches the infrared emission function and the optical distance sensor function according to the data of I2C signal, fully utilizes the existing optical distance sensor to compatible with infrared emission function, without additional setting the existing infrared emission drive circuit, saves the cost, reduces the space occupation on the circuit board;It can also automatically adjust the current flowing through the infrared lamp according to the number of times of pressing the key, change the infrared emission power, meet the demand of long-distance infrared control.
